Bitcoin and Ethereum Publish Post-Quantum Migration Plans as Quantum Computing Threats Advance

- Bitcoin and Ethereum released migration plans for post-quantum cryptography this week, following advances in quantum-breaking models and Ripple's preparations for the XRP Ledger.
The proactive steps by major blockchain networks address emerging risks from quantum computing, where recent Anthropic model breakthroughs have drastically reduced the computational effort needed to break certain cryptographic signatures.
This development matters because it positions crypto ecosystems to maintain security integrity against future 'Q-Day' threats, preserving trust in decentralized systems that underpin trillions in value.
Bitcoin's and Ethereum's plans signal industry-wide recognition of the need for quantum-resistant upgrades, potentially affecting mining, wallet infrastructure, and smart contract platforms.
Sectors impacted include hardware wallets, exchange custody solutions, and any protocols relying on vulnerable elliptic curve cryptography.
